    Visited Vermont for the day and stopped by here for some tasty Thai food. Oh my gosh, this is definitely one of the best Thai restaurants I've been to. Was so pleasantly surprised by the explosion of authentic flavors in the: PAPAYA SALAD The fresh, green papaya had such a crunchy bite to, holding true to the authenticity of Thai food. The best papaya salad I've ever had was in Chiang Mai, Thailand and I would say this is a close second. Which is saying a lot! The simplicity of ingredients is what makes a papaya salad so tasty, from the shredded carrots to crunchy green beans to the spicy Thai chilies and chopped peanuts. Every bite was tangy, crunchy, spicy and a party of flavors and textures in your mouth. KEE MAO/DRUNKEN NOODLES This dish HANDS DOWN best drunken noodles I've had in the states and that's saying so much. I am always on the hunt for some good drunken noodles and the search ends here. Oh my goodness, the noodles were perfectly cooked with just the right amount of bite to it. The veggies that were sautéed in went along great with the sauces that were tossed in, so freaking tasty. The spice level was PERFECT love a good medium-hot spice level. So flavorful and so incredibly satisfying. PANANG CHICKEN CURRY A deliciously rich and creamy curry with so many flavor elements from the coconut base to red curry to layer of spices. Every bite was so tasty and the chicken was perfectly tender and well salted. Such a tasty Thai curry dish! Service was so friendly and fast. Our food came out hot and fresh, the way every place should be! The food is truly next level here. What a cute restaurant and busy location with so many fun shops around it! Will definitely come back here on my next trip to Vermont

    I tried to visit Moonwink last year when I was in Manchester on a ski trip, but I got there too…read morelate since they close at 5pm. When I was back this year I made sure that I got off the mountain in time to finally try Burmese food and I am so happy I did. Located in a converted house on Main Street in Manchester, Vt. you will find a casual funky restaurant serving superb food. The inside has an order counter in front of the kitchen and a dining area with eclectic decor and tables to eat at. You order and pay at the counter and they bring the food out to you when it is ready, the food is served in disposable dishes and plastic cutlery is available. The menu is very concise, with appetizers, rice bowls, noodles and salads; there is a cooler with a selection of canned and bottled drinks. I wanted the Moh Hinga, fish stew and the owner was nice enough to make it for me even though it was not suppose to be available on Tuesdays. What I got was a good sized bowl of noodles in a rich spicy broth topped with yellow split pea fritters, tomatoes, hard boiled egg, cilantro. This was one of the best meals I have had in a while, hearty, spicy, crunchy and really satisfying. I thoroughly enjoyed my meal at Moonwink, the owners were incredibly friendly and welcoming, the restaurant is fun, casual and serves great food. A really high recommendation especially if you want to try a different cuisine that is not widely available. I know if I am in the area again I will be back.
